The journey from Ruidoso to Oklahoma City covers approximately 900 kilometers. Driving involves taking US-70 to I-40, which leads directly into the city. Flying requires a drive to Roswell and a flight into Will Rogers World Airport (OKC). This route takes you from the high desert to the heart of Oklahoma. It is a relatively short and straightforward trip.
Total Distance: 900 km driving distance; 750 km straight-line air distance.
